Quick heads-up on Pinwheel UI versioning: we cut a minor release every sprint, and anything touching component props needs a changeset file in the PR. No changeset, no merge — the bot will nag you. Majors are rare and go through the design council first. The full policy, with examples of what counts as breaking, lives on the internal page below.

wiki page, bahip-yahip: https://grafana.qirvanlabs.corp/browse/display/projects/cc3a1b9dbfc9

Quick update for branch managers: our supply agreement with Tollbridge Components runs out at the end of Q3. They've been solid on delivery, a bit wobbly on pricing — last year's 6% bump still stings. Procurement is pushing for a two-year term with volume rebates, and Tollbridge seems open to it. Keep ordering as normal; don't signal anything to their reps. Expect a decision memo from the Ashgrove Falls office within three weeks. The confidential background on our negotiating stance is below.

board note of kafof-yahag: Druaelox Foods plans to raise the Holwyn list price by 35 percent in July.

## Changed defaults

Heads up: the Ledgerline tax-rate lookup cache now defaults to a 15-minute TTL instead of 24 hours. Turns out rates in the Veldt County sandbox were going stale mid-demo, which was embarrassing. Eviction is now LRU rather than FIFO, and the cache warms on boot. If you're reviewing, check that nothing hardcodes the old TTL. The new defaults land as follows.

deployment values, bajop-taweg:
holwyn:
  log_level: debug
  metrics_host: metrics.holwyn.zemvarsys.internal
  pool_size: 32